Hey Tomas — handing off the stale-branch cleanup bot (Prunejay) before I'm out next week. It's been humming along on the Ashvale org, but two things to watch: the dry-run flag got flipped off on Tuesday, so it's actually deleting now, and the grace period exempts anything with an open draft PR. Ilka asked us to skip release branches entirely — that's handled via the pattern list. Mention at the sync that rollout finishes Friday. Current config values are below.

service settings:
[pelius]
port = 7000
region = north-2
host = pelius.tolvaqhq.internal
team = casax
timeout_ms = 2000
retries = 1

## Changelog — Inkwell Renderer 3.1: Default changes

Defaults for the PDF invoice renderer changed in this release. Page margins widened, embedded fonts are now subset by default, and the compression level rose from 4 to 7. Output hashes will differ; update any golden-file tests before merging. The old flattening behavior is gone — vector line items stay vectors. If a client needs legacy output, override per-tenant. The full set of new default configuration values follows below.

settings of kajop-bagug:
[wenok]
team = zoriel
access_code = ac_72b774
owner = goriel.lamwyn
host = wenok.olvarqsys.corp
port = 9000
peer = kelys.sivrelnet.local
salt = c1b58de8
pin = 0122

Ticket: Baseline file ignored in staging

New folks: the Thornquist static-analysis runner skips baseline.lint unless BASELINE_PATH is set in scanner.env. Staging was missing it, so every legacy warning resurfaced. Fix by copying scanner.env from the template repo and verifying the path. The runner also uploads results, which requires this line:

vault entry, fadup-tagag: RELAY_SECRET8=2fd92179

Handover Note — Revised Sales-Commission Scheme

To my successor and the sales leads: the revised commission scheme for the Tarvold product line takes effect next quarter. Key changes include a blended accelerator above 110 percent of quota and a clawback window shortened to sixty days. Modelling by the Renwick team suggests a neutral cost impact overall. Outstanding items are listed in the shared tracker. Please treat the planning note appended below as strictly confidential.

management briefing: Only 33 of the 504 pilot accounts renewed Holox, so a churn review is set for August 1. Fenysix Logistics is in early talks to buy Zoroxix Group for about $459.9 million.